Abu-Saymeh, S.; Hajja, M. – International Journal of Mathematical Education in Science & Technology, 2005
A point "E" inside a triangle "ABC" can be coordinatized by the areas of the triangles "EBC," "ECA," and "EAB." These are called the barycentric coordinates of "E." It can also be coordinatized using the six segments into which the cevians through "E" divide the sides of "ABC," or the six angles into which the cevians through "E" divide the angles…

Ayoub, Ayoub B. – Mathematics and Computer Education, 2006
In the seventh century, around 650 A.D., the Indian mathematician Brahmagupta came up with a remarkable formula expressing the area E of a cyclic quadrilateral in terms of the lengths a, b, c, d of its sides. In his formula E = [square root](s-a)(s-b)(s-c)(s-d), s stands for the semiperimeter 1/2(a+b+c+d). The fact that Brahmagupta's formula is…

Yan, S. Y.; James, G. – International Journal of Mathematical Education in Science & Technology, 2006
The modular exponentiation, y[equivalent to]x[superscript k](mod n) with x,y,k,n integers and n [greater than] 1; is the most fundamental operation in RSA and ElGamal public-key cryptographic systems. Thus the efficiency of RSA and ElGamal depends entirely on the efficiency of the modular exponentiation. The same situation arises also in elliptic…
